🥫 Storage

Closeup of casserole dish with a serving of pasta being removed.

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days.

Leftovers can also be frozen for up to three months. Be sure to wrap well in plastic wrap or aluminum foil.

Thaw overnight in the refrigerator before heating up in a 325F oven.

📖 Variations

  • Try using different types of pasta like shells or ziti.
  • You can also add in your favorite vegetables like broccoli, carrots, or peas.
  • If you want a bit more of a kick, try adding some red pepper flakes.
  • Swap out of the beef broth for chicken broth if you prefer the flavor of chicken broth.
  • Mozzarella cheese, Cheddar cheese, or Gruyere cheese would make a great substitute for the Swiss cheese.
  • Crispy fried onions are a great substitute for the breadcrumbs!

💭 Tips

Expert Tip: Be sure to stir your roux often when you are making the sauce so that it doesn't burn.

  • If you're not in the mood for pasta, try using cooked rice or quinoa instead.
  • The amount of salt you use will depend on the brand of soup mix and beef stock. I used Lipton. You might need to adjust if needed.
  • Make sure to stir the sauce continuously to prevent lumps from forming.

👩‍🍳 FAQs

Can I use leftover rotisserie chicken?

Yes, And, you can also use poached chicken as well.

Can I make this in advance?

Yes, you can prepare the casserole then foil in foil and place it in the fridge overnight. Then bake per the directions.

How do I reheat?

Reheat in the oven at 325 degrees for 10 to 15 minutes or until warm.

French Onion Chicken Casserole

Print Pin Recipe Save Go to Collections
Prevent your screen from going dark
If you love the soup you'll love this hearty French onion chicken casserole! It's the ultimate comfort food with gooey cheese, caramelized onions, noodles, and tender chicken.
Course Main Dish - Chicken
Cuisine American - Vintage
Prep Time: 5 minutes
Cook Time: 35 minutes
Total Time: 40 minutes
Servings:8
Calories:453
Author:Marye Audet-White
As an Amazon Associate I earn from qualifying purchases.

Equipment Needed

  • Iron Skillet
  • 13x9-inch pan

Ingredients

  • 8 ounces pasta, cooked and drained
  • ¼ cup butter
  • 6 cups onions, halved and sliced thinly - about 2 large onions
  • ¼ teaspoon kosher salt
  • ¼ teaspoon pepper
  • 2 tablespoons all-purpose flour
  • 1 ounce onion soup mix
  • 2 ¼ cups beef stock
  • 2 cups chicken , cooked and shredded
  • 8 ounces Swiss cheese, shredded (2 cups)

Topping

  • 2 tablespoons butter, melted
  • 1 cup Panko crispy bread crumbs

Instructions

  • Heat oven to 350°F.
  • Spray 13x9-inch (3-quart) glass baking dish with cooking spray; set aside.
  • Cook and drain pasta as directed on package.
  • In 12-inch nonstick skillet, heat ¼ cup butter over medium-high heat.
  • Add onions, salt and pepper.
  • Cook 11 to 12 minutes, stirring occasionally, until onions are tender.
  • Reduce heat to medium; cook 10 to 12 minutes, stirring occasionally, until onions are starting to brown.
  • Sprinkle flour over onions in skillet; cook and stir about 1 minute.
  • Stir in broth; heat to boiling, stirring constantly.
  • Simmer 1 to 2 minutes or until slightly thickened.
  • Remove from heat; stir in chicken and cooked pasta, mixing to combine.
  • Add half of the mixture to baking dish.
  • Sprinkle with half of the cheese.
  • Top with remaining pasta mixture, then remaining cheese.
  • Cover with aluminum foil and bake 20 minutes.

Topping

  • In small bowl mix the breadcrumbs and melted butter.
  • Remove the aluminum foil, sprinkle with the breadcrumb mixture and bake 10 more minutes, or until crispy and golden brown.

Notes

Expert Tip: Be sure to stir your roux often when you are making the sauce so that it doesn't burn.
  • If you're not in the mood for pasta, try using cooked rice or quinoa instead.
  • The amount of salt you use will depend on the brand of soup mix and beef stock. I used Lipton. You might need to adjust if needed.
  • Make sure to stir the sauce continuously to prevent lumps from forming.
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days.
Leftovers can also be frozen for up to three months. Be sure to wrap well in plastic wrap or aluminum foil.
Thaw overnight in the refrigerator before heating up in a 325F oven.
